The BTA20.4-ND-DB-VD-BS control board boasts a power supply range of 18-30 V DC, a max power consumption of 18 W, and operating temperatures from +5 °C to +45 °C. Part of the BTA20 Machine Control Boards by Bosch Rexroth Indramat, it features IP65 front panel protection and a varnished aluminum design with polyester foil.

Product Description:

The BTA20.4-ND-DB-VD-BS is a compact and dependable industrial board. It enables accurate switching and monitoring within automation systems. It comes with a ruggedized solution for integrating control signals into electronic and industrial systems. This board excels in power management with its multi-format mounting capability.

Withstands maximum current consumption of 1.0 A and maximum peak power consumption of 18 W, the board consumes a minimum level of power without sacrificing functional capability. Created for long-term operation, its performance maintains internal temperatures and electrical loads at safe levels. Available in mounting sizes of 375 x 137 x 119 mm, the board is optimally suited for mounting in standard control cabinets and control housings, with this making it ideal for retrofitting systems or integration into newly designed electrical panels. High switching tolerance is one of the primary features of this board. It can withstand maximum switching voltage of 24 V DC and 42 V AC, supporting both direct current and alternating current signals for use in multiple operational applications. It is also made to give switching currents of 2 A DC and 3 A AC. It has the ability to give better output for both low and moderate-load tasks. This unit ensures smooth operation with actuators along with signal converters and other downstream tools. The BTA20.4-ND-DB-VD-BS board gives safe and uninterrupted control for critical circuits. Its solid-state design gives immunity to mechanical vibrations and repeated cycling. This makes it ideal for long-term deployment in manufacturing systems.

The construction of this board gives better performance in tightly regulated environments, where power management and space are key considerations. It is an integral component of interface for modern automation applications. This gives a stable and efficient solution to a wide range of electrical control applications.

Degree Of Protection (front Panel)
IP65
Dimensions (w X H X D)
407 x 169 x 119 mm
Front Panel Material
Varnished Aluminum with Polyester Foil
Max Current Consumption
1.0 A
Max Input Current (per 24v Input)
< 10 mA
Max Output Current (per Output)
200 mA
Max Power Consumption
18 W
Max Switching Current
2 A DC / 3 A AC
Max Switching Voltage
24 V DC / 42 V AC
Mounting Dimensions (w X H X D)
375 x 137 x 119 mm
Operating Temperature
+5 °C to +45 °C
Power Supply
18-30 V DC
Storage Temperature
-20 °C to +60 °C
Weight
2.1 kg
